Lovebirds often chew on paper as a natural behavior linked to their instinct to forage and explore their environment. Biting and shredding paper can help them keep their beaks healthy and provide mental stimulation. Additionally, they may enjoy the texture and the act of tearing, which mimics behaviors they would exhibit in the wild. It can also be a form of play or boredom relief when they lack other toys or activities.
